Work History
Staked as two separate groups of Duo cl (YA63432) about two km apart in Jul/81 by Inco, which performed mapping and geochem sampling later in the year.
Capsule Geology
The claims were staked on a zinc anomaly in an area underlain by Ordovician to Lower Devonian Road River Formation shale, bounded by Devono-Mississippian Earn Group shale on the west and Lower Cambrian Sekwi limestone on the east.
